A charming inaugural release from a new plantation by Famille Boisson, this Coteaux Bourguignon presents incredible value from a top Meursault producer.
En Buzigny vineyard in the commune of Meursault, sits within the Coteaux Bourguignon appellation.Young vines, planted in March 2020
Aged 19 months in barrel, 10% of which are new. Three rounds of battonage, racked at 15 months.
The nose is quite expressive with aromas of stone fruit, flint, and citrus zest. On the palate, this Bourgogne Blanc is generous and well-structured, with a beautiful richness and balanced acidity. The finish is long and elegant, marked by notes of lemon curd and fresh pastry, with persistent minerality that brings freshness and lift.
